Types of Columbus General Labor Jobs
- Construction Labor: This includes tasks like assisting skilled tradespeople, material handling, site cleanup, and operating basic equipment.
- Warehouse and Distribution: Jobs in this sector involve loading, unloading, sorting, and moving goods within warehouses and distribution centers.
- Manufacturing Labor: This encompasses roles in production lines, assisting with assembly, operating machinery (under supervision), and maintaining a clean and organized workspace.
- Landscaping and Groundskeeping: Jobs in this field include mowing lawns, planting, weeding, and other outdoor maintenance tasks.

Salary Expectations for Columbus General Labor Jobs
Salary varies depending on the specific role, company, and experience. However, you can generally expect hourly wages ranging from $15 to $20 per hour for entry-level positions. Benefits packages may vary widely, but some positions offer health insurance and paid time off.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Do I need prior experience for Columbus general labor jobs?
A1: Many entry-level general labor positions do not require prior experience. However, having a positive work history and demonstrating a good work ethic is advantageous.
Q2: What is the best way to improve my chances of getting hired?
A2: A professional resume, a positive attitude, and punctuality during the interview process are key. Show that you’re willing to learn and are a reliable team player.
Q3: What kind of physical requirements are usually involved?
A3: General labor jobs often involve lifting, carrying, bending, and standing for extended periods. Specific requirements vary depending on the role. Check the job description carefully.
Q4: How can I find apprenticeships related to general labor?
A4: Contact local unions and trade organizations, and check online job boards for apprenticeship programs.
